Key takeaways. Four payor developments this week. The through-line is payment method — both Aetna and Delta Dental are pushing dentists off paper checks, one by removing the option and one by charging for it. Add 21 new state insurance-reform laws (Indiana and Maryland matter to us) and a new DSO entering Florida.

1. Aetna drops paper checks for out-of-network dentists High
▸ Action: Confirm EFT enrollment for SGA practices with Aetna OON claims; check any transaction fees. Source →
2. Delta Dental adds a $15/week paper-check fee High
▸ Action: Find SGA practices in these states still on paper checks and move them to EFT/ERA before the fee lands. Sources (2) →
3. 21 new state dental-insurance reform laws in 2026 High
▸ Action: Review IN and MD billing workflows for compliance; flag the RCM team for training. Source →

Bottom line. The clearest operational risk is the industry’s accelerating shift off paper reimbursement — avoidable admin cost if practices haven’t fully moved to EFT. Indiana and Maryland changes warrant near-term compliance review.
